成年人在线观看视频免费,国产第2页,人人狠狠综合久久亚洲婷婷,精品伊人久久

我要投稿 投訴建議

計(jì)算機(jī)二級(jí)公共基礎(chǔ)知識(shí)教程:面向?qū)ο蟮某绦蛟O(shè)計(jì)

時(shí)間:2021-05-09 12:35:56 計(jì)算機(jī)等級(jí) 我要投稿

計(jì)算機(jī)二級(jí)公共基礎(chǔ)知識(shí)教程:面向?qū)ο蟮某绦蛟O(shè)計(jì)

 。ㄈ┟嫦?qū)ο蟮某绦蛟O(shè)計(jì)

計(jì)算機(jī)二級(jí)公共基礎(chǔ)知識(shí)教程:面向?qū)ο蟮某绦蛟O(shè)計(jì)

  1.關(guān)于面向?qū)ο蠓椒?/p>

  面向?qū)ο蠓椒ǖ谋举|(zhì),是主張從客觀世界固有的事物出發(fā)來(lái)構(gòu)造系統(tǒng),提倡用人類在現(xiàn)實(shí)生活中常用的思維方法來(lái)認(rèn)識(shí)、理解和描述客觀事物,強(qiáng)調(diào)最終建立的系統(tǒng)能夠反映問題域,即系統(tǒng)中的對(duì)象以及對(duì)象之間的關(guān)系能夠如實(shí)地反映問題域中固有事物及其關(guān)系。

  面向?qū)ο蟮膬?yōu)點(diǎn):

  1)與人類習(xí)慣的思維方法一致

  傳統(tǒng)的程序設(shè)計(jì)方法是以算法作為核心,將程序與過(guò)程相互獨(dú)立。

  面向?qū)ο蠓椒ê图夹g(shù)是以對(duì)象為核心,對(duì)象是由數(shù)據(jù)和容許的操作組成的封裝體,與客觀實(shí)體有直接的對(duì)應(yīng)關(guān)系。對(duì)象之間通過(guò)傳遞消息互相聯(lián)系,以實(shí)現(xiàn)模擬世界中不同事物之間的聯(lián)系。

  2)穩(wěn)定性好

  面向?qū)ο蠓椒ɑ跇?gòu)造問題領(lǐng)域的對(duì)象模型,以對(duì)象為中心構(gòu)造軟件系統(tǒng)。它的基本方法是用對(duì)象模擬問題領(lǐng)域中的實(shí)體,以對(duì)象間的聯(lián)系刻畫實(shí)體間的聯(lián)系。

  3)可重用性好

  軟件的重用性是指在不同的軟件開發(fā)過(guò)程中重復(fù)使用相同或相似的軟件元素的'過(guò)程。

  4)易于開發(fā)大型軟件產(chǎn)品

  在使用面向?qū)ο筮M(jìn)行軟件開發(fā)時(shí),可以把大型產(chǎn)品看作是一系列本質(zhì)上相互獨(dú)立的小產(chǎn)品來(lái)處理,降低了技術(shù)難度,也使軟件開發(fā)的管理變得容易。

  5)可維護(hù)性好

  (1)利用面向?qū)ο蟮姆椒ㄩ_發(fā)的軟件穩(wěn)定性比較好

 。2)用面向?qū)ο蟮姆椒ㄩ_發(fā)的軟件比較容易修改

  (3)用面向?qū)ο蟮姆椒ㄩ_發(fā)的軟件比較容易理解

 。4)易于測(cè)試和調(diào)試

  2.面向?qū)ο蠓椒ǖ幕靖拍?/p>

  1)對(duì)象

  在面向?qū)ο蟪绦蛟O(shè)計(jì)方法中,對(duì)象是系統(tǒng)中用來(lái)描述客觀事物的一個(gè)實(shí)體,是構(gòu)成系統(tǒng)的一個(gè)基本單位,它由一組表示其靜態(tài)特征的屬性和它執(zhí)行的一組操作組成。

  對(duì)象的基本特點(diǎn):

 。1)標(biāo)識(shí)的唯一性

  對(duì)象是可區(qū)分的,并且由對(duì)象的內(nèi)在本質(zhì)來(lái)區(qū)分,而不是通過(guò)描述來(lái)區(qū)分。

 。2)分類性

  指可以將具有相同屬性和操作的對(duì)象抽象成類。

 。3)多態(tài)性

  指同一個(gè)操作可以是不同對(duì)象的行為。

 。4)封裝性

  從外面看只能看到對(duì)象的外部特征,即只需知道數(shù)據(jù)的取值范圍和可以對(duì)該數(shù)據(jù)施加的操作,根本無(wú)需知道數(shù)據(jù)的具體結(jié)構(gòu)以及實(shí)現(xiàn)操作的算法。

  (5)模塊獨(dú)立性好

  對(duì)象是面向?qū)ο蟮能浖幕灸K,它是由數(shù)據(jù)及可以對(duì)這些數(shù)據(jù)施加的操作所組成的統(tǒng)一體,而且對(duì)象是以數(shù)據(jù)為中心的,操作圍繞對(duì)其數(shù)據(jù)所需做的處理來(lái)設(shè)置,沒有無(wú)關(guān)的操作。從模塊的獨(dú)立性考慮,對(duì)象內(nèi)容各種元素彼此相結(jié)合得很緊密,內(nèi)聚性強(qiáng)。

  2)類和實(shí)例

  將屬性、操作相似的對(duì)象歸為類。具有共同的屬性、共同的方法的對(duì)象的集合,即是類。

  類是對(duì)象的抽象,它描述了屬于該對(duì)象的所有對(duì)象性質(zhì),而一個(gè)對(duì)象則是其對(duì)應(yīng)類的一個(gè)實(shí)例。

  3)消息

  消息是一個(gè)實(shí)例與另一個(gè)實(shí)例之間傳遞的信息,它請(qǐng)求對(duì)象執(zhí)行某一處理或回答某一個(gè)要求的信息,它統(tǒng)一了數(shù)據(jù)流和控制流。

  消息只包含傳遞者的要求,它告訴接受者需要做哪些處理,并不指示接受者怎樣去完成這些處理。

  4)繼承

  繼承是使用已有的類定義作為基礎(chǔ)建立新類的定義技術(shù)。已有的類可當(dāng)作基類來(lái)引用,則新類相應(yīng)地可作為派生類來(lái)引用。

  繼承即是指能夠直接獲得已有的性質(zhì)和特征,而不必重復(fù)定義它們。

  5)多態(tài)性

  對(duì)象根據(jù)所接受的消息而做出動(dòng)作,同樣的消息被不同的對(duì)象接受時(shí)可導(dǎo)致完全不同的行動(dòng),該現(xiàn)象稱為多態(tài)性。

  在面向?qū)ο蠹夹g(shù)中,多態(tài)性是指子類對(duì)象可以像父類對(duì)象那樣使用,同樣的消息可以發(fā)送給父類對(duì)象也可以發(fā)送給子類對(duì)象。

  多態(tài)性機(jī)制增加了面向?qū)ο筌浖到y(tǒng)的靈活性,減少了信息冗余,而且顯著提高了軟件的可重用性可擴(kuò)充性。

  二、本章應(yīng)考點(diǎn)撥

  本章在考試中會(huì)出現(xiàn)約1個(gè)題目,所占分值大約占2分,是出題量較小的一章。本章內(nèi)容比較少,也很簡(jiǎn)單,掌握住基本的概念就可以輕松應(yīng)對(duì)考試了,所以在這部分丟分,比較可惜。

【計(jì)算機(jī)二級(jí)公共基礎(chǔ)知識(shí)教程:面向?qū)ο蟮某绦蛟O(shè)計(jì)】相關(guān)文章:

計(jì)算機(jī)二級(jí)公共基礎(chǔ)知識(shí)11-27

計(jì)算機(jī)的二級(jí)公共基礎(chǔ)學(xué)習(xí)教程12-27

計(jì)算機(jī)二級(jí)公共基礎(chǔ)學(xué)習(xí)教程01-01

計(jì)算機(jī)二級(jí)公共基礎(chǔ)學(xué)習(xí)教程提要01-02

計(jì)算機(jī)公共基礎(chǔ)知識(shí)11-27

計(jì)算機(jī)基礎(chǔ)知識(shí)教程介紹06-16

計(jì)算機(jī)公共基礎(chǔ)知識(shí)題庫(kù)12-02

2017年9月全國(guó)計(jì)算機(jī)等級(jí)二級(jí)公共基礎(chǔ)知識(shí)訓(xùn)練試題02-08

計(jì)算機(jī)的基礎(chǔ)知識(shí)_解析12-25